A recent GW reader survey revealed that the number of turbo-related repairs are on the rise with almost half of independent garages reporting to replace one turbo every week and, in this exclusive GWTV report, independent turbo supplier, BTN turbo has said its the PSA 1.6 HDI engine that remains to be particularly problematic.
Vehicles equipped with turbocharged engines have been on the rise for a number of years, as vehicle manufacturers seek to deliver dramatic emissions reductions and improvements in fuel economy, without sacrificing performance.
